伪分布式大数据Linux安装和环境部署
安装黑窗口 --
利用secureCRT不能上传是需要在Lunix系统安装 运行 yum install lrzsz
-----JDK 安装
上传完成后tar -zxvf java...tar.gz
配置环境变量 1.vi /etc/profile
2.export JAVA_HOME=/usr/local/src/java/jdk1.7.0_80
export PATH=$PATH:$JAVA_HOME/bin
3.免密登录
配置Hadoop环境变量
1.安装目录下创建文件夹(也可不创建,在配置文件中配置由系统生成)
/usr/local/hadoop/hdfs/name
/usr/local/hadoop/hdfs/data
/usr/local/hadoop/tmp
2.~/.bash_profile设置环境变量
vi ~/.bash_profile
HADOOP_HOME=/usr/local/hadoop/hadoop-2.6.4
PATH=$PATH:$HADOOP_HOME/bin
export HADOP_HOME PATH
source ~/.bash_profile
3.修改hadoop安装包下的配置文件
目录:/usr/local/hadoop/hadoop-2.6.4/etc/hadoop
A--修改 hadoop-env.sh
export JAVA_HOME=/usr/local/src/java/jdk1.7.0_80
B--修改 yarn-env.sh
export JAVA_HOME=/usr/local/src/java/jdk1.7.0_80
C--修改 core-site.xml
1 <configuration> 2 <property> 3 <name>fs.defaultFS</name> 4 <value>hdfs://Master:9000</value> 5 </property> 6 <property> 7 <name>hadop.tmp.dir</name> 8 <value>/usr/local/hadoop/tmp</value> 9 </property> 10 </configuration>
D--hdfs-site.xml
1 <configuration> 2 <property> 3 <name>dfs.namenode.name.dir</name> 4 <value>file:/usr/local/hadoop/hdfs/name</value> 5 </property> 6 <property> 7 <name>dfs.datanode.data.dir</name> 8 <value>file:/usr/local/hadoop/hdfs/data</value> 9 </property> 10 <property> 11 <name>dfs.replication</name> 12 <value>1</value> 13 </property> 14 </configuration>
E-- mapred-site.xml.template
复制一份mapred-site.xml.template 修改名称为mapred-site.xml
配置
1 <configuration> 2 <name>mapreduce.framwork.name</name> 3 <value>yarn</value> 4 </configuration>
F--yarn-site.xml
1 <configuration> 2 <property> 3 <name>yarn.nodemanager.aux-services</name> 4 <value>mapreduce_shuffle</value> 5 </property> 6 </configuration>
格式化hadoop的bin目录
cd /usr/local/hadoop/hadoop-2.6.4/bin
./hdfs namenode -format
启动hadoop
cd sbin
./start-all.sh
查看是否启动完成
jps
客户端访问8080(hadoop)/50070(hdfs)
查看linux防火墙状态 firewall-cmd --state
关闭linux防火墙 systemctl stop firewalld.service

浙公网安备 33010602011771号